Samuel Hui
CIO/CDO of the Year - HK 2020 by IDC - Digital Transformation & Innovations - ex-Oliver Wyman
Samuel Hui is a prominent figure in the telecommunications and technology sector, currently serving as the Co-Owner and Chief Transformation Officer (CTO) at HKBN Group, a leading integrated telecom provider based in Hong Kong. His journey with HKBN began in 2008 as a summer intern, and he has since progressed through various roles, showcasing his significant contributions to the company's growth and digital transformation initiatives.
Career Progression
- Internship to Leadership: Hui started his career at HKBN as an intern in 2008. After completing his education at Dartmouth College, where he earned dual Bachelor's degrees in Mechanical Engineering and Liberal Arts, he worked at Oliver Wyman, a management consulting firm, advising on transformation strategies for Fortune 500 companies.124
- Key Roles: In 2016, Hui was recruited back to HKBN to help launch the HKBN Mobile services team. His efforts led to the rapid growth of mobile subscribers and helped transition HKBN from a single-play broadband provider to an "infinite play" business model, which includes broadband, telephone, OTT (over-the-top), and mobile services.145
- CTO Appointment: In February 2020, he was appointed CTO, tasked with leading the company's digital transformation efforts. His role focuses on enhancing customer experiences through technology and data analytics while fostering talent development within the organization.236
Vision and Impact
Hui emphasizes that successful transformation is talent-led rather than technology-led. He aims to drive significant improvements in business processes and customer engagement strategies through innovative thinking and collaboration.12 Under his leadership, HKBN has established three Centers of Excellence focusing on Digital, Big Data & AI, and IoT, which are pivotal for delivering impactful customer experiences and business transformations.23
Recognition
Samuel Hui's leadership has been recognized through various awards, including being named the 2020 IDC DX Leader for Hong Kong, which highlights his role in advancing digital transformation not only within HKBN but also for its enterprise clients.36
